Why Hazard Quality Matters More Than Quantity

Listing dozens of minor hazards can create the illusion of thorough work. However, if serious risks are not properly evaluated or prioritized, the entire safety effort loses effectiveness. Quality-based hazard identification ensures attention is given to risks that can cause real harm.

Real-World Example

In a warehouse, a team identified over 50 minor hazards such as misplaced labels and small obstructions. Meanwhile, a faulty loading ramp was noted but not prioritized. Days later, the ramp collapsed, causing injury. The issue was not lack of effort but lack of focus on hazard severity.

The Problem with Quantity-Driven Approaches

When teams focus on numbers, the purpose of hazard identification shifts from prevention to completion. This creates several hidden issues.

Common Challenges

  • Important hazards get buried under minor observations

  • Reports become lengthy but lack actionable insights

  • Teams feel pressured to meet targets rather than assess risks carefully

  • Decision-makers struggle to identify priorities

Over time, this approach reduces the credibility of safety reports and weakens trust in the process.

Benefits of Prioritizing Hazard Quality

Focusing on quality transforms how safety teams operate. It improves both accuracy and effectiveness.

1. Better Risk Control

High-quality hazard identification highlights the most dangerous risks. This allows teams to implement strong control measures where they are needed most.

2. Improved Decision-Making

Clear and prioritized reports help supervisors and managers act quickly. Instead of reviewing long lists, they focus on critical issues that require immediate attention.

3. Efficient Use of Resources

Time, effort, and safety resources are directed toward meaningful improvements rather than minor corrections.

4. Stronger Safety Culture

When teams see that serious risks are addressed promptly, confidence in safety processes increases. Employees become more engaged in reporting meaningful hazards.

Causes of Poor Hazard Quality

Understanding why teams struggle with quality helps in improving the process.

Key Factors

  • Lack of Training: Employees may not know how to evaluate hazard severity

  • Time Pressure: Quick inspections lead to surface-level observations

  • Checklist Dependence: Over-reliance on generic lists limits critical thinking

  • Poor Supervision: Lack of review allows weak assessments to pass unnoticed

Addressing these issues builds a stronger foundation for quality-focused hazard identification.

How to Focus on Hazard Quality

Improving hazard quality requires structured changes in how assessments are conducted.

1. Emphasize Risk Severity

Encourage teams to evaluate the potential impact of each hazard rather than just identifying it. Severity and likelihood should guide prioritization.

2. Train for Critical Observation

Workers should be trained to look beyond visible issues and consider underlying risks. For example, instead of noting a wet floor, they should assess why it occurs repeatedly.

3. Limit Unnecessary Reporting

Avoid setting targets based on the number of hazards identified. Focus on meaningful findings that contribute to safety improvements.

4. Conduct Regular Reviews

Supervisors should review hazard reports and provide feedback. This helps maintain quality and consistency across teams.

Practical Steps to Improve Hazard Identification

Step 1: Define Clear Criteria

Establish what makes a hazard significant. This includes potential injury severity, frequency, and exposure level.

Step 2: Use Risk Ranking Systems

Assign priority levels to hazards. High-risk issues should always receive immediate attention.

Step 3: Encourage Detailed Descriptions

Ensure hazards are described clearly, including location, cause, and possible consequences.

Step 4: Follow Up on Actions

Track whether corrective measures are implemented and effective.

Example: In a manufacturing unit, introducing a simple risk ranking system helped reduce repeated incidents by ensuring critical hazards were addressed first.
